Such integrated program has been offered to address the demands of …1. Computer support. Many in the beginning phases of their IT career work in computer support roles that support many different aspects of computer operations. From there, it’s possible to specialize in a narrower field like cybersecurity or networks, or continue in computer support to become a senior or manager. The field of Information Systems involves the effective design, delivery, and use of information and communications technologies to solve problems for companies, governments, and society. As we mentioned above, MIS MBAs are traditional MBAs as opposed to executive MBAs.Entry-level salaries range between £23,000 and £25,000. Graduate schemes in data analysis and business intelligence at larger companies tend to offer a higher starting salary of £25,000 to £30,000. With a few years' experience, salaries can rise to between £30,000 and £35,000. Data Analyst · Data Scientist · Application Analyst · Cybersecurity Analyst · Information Architect · Business Intelligence Consultant · Project ...Business analysts use data to form business insights and recommend changes in businesses and other organizations. Business analysts can identify issues in virtually any part of an organization, including IT processes, organizational structures, or staff development. The BBIS spans the information systems lifecycle: from requirements gathering, through design, coding, implementation and testing, to ...Dec 30, 2020 · Within the bounds of a business analyst, you will analyze and document business processes or systems. You will work with company data in different business areas. Besides, you can assess the integration of a business to technology. Your analysis will be used in improving business processes and systems. And be a ground for evaluation of proposals.
